XML和HTML的联系与区别有哪些
XML和HTML的区别,首先还是需要理解下他们的定义
1.XML是:可扩展标记语言,标准通用标记语言的子集,是一种用于标记电子文件使其具有结构性的标记语言。
2.html:超文本”就是指页面内可以包含图片、链接,甚至音乐、程序等非文字元素。超文本标记语言的结构包括“头”部分(英语:Head)、和“主体”部分(英语:Body),其中“头”部提供关于网页的信息,“主体”部分提供网页的具体内容。
3.区别与联系:事实上XML与HTML之间没有可比性,虽然它们之间有一定的联系,但各自的功能和目标(着重点)不一样,应用的场合不一样,有一点需要提的是,XML相对于HTML标准性更强。
简谈怎样使用CSS格式XML文档
在XML文档中引入CSS样式 在XML中引入CSS样式表有两种方法。一种是在XML文档直接嵌入CSS样式;另一种则是外部引入(似乎在WEB中很多引的方式都有这两种)。 在IE浏览器中打开XML文档,可以看到,使用样式表之后XML文档中所有的标记文字以及注释内容已不再显示,各个元素所包含的数据将分别以样式表中指定的格式显示出来。
c#中如何将html中的table转化为xml
其实html中table本身就是xml格式的,只是现在需要把表格的标签生成到一个纯xml文件。
具体实现方法如下:
1、后台办法:
string xml = "" + tablename.InnerHtml;
2、前台取法:
前台直接使用Jquery更方便
var xml = "" +$("tablename").html();
表格代码如下
[code=html]
[/code]后台需要加上这两个 id="tablename" runat="server"
前台只需要加上ID就行了。
XML文件、DTD文件、CSS文件之间的关系
CSS只与XHTML有关系,尽管它们之间的作用和XML与DTD之间的关系类似。XML和XHTML都是一套内容标记,仅仅规定文档的内容,如:<title></title><h1></h1>CSS和DTD是用来修饰和美化这些内容的,使内容文档按照不同的方式展现。